Default Adding the Audi to an AT&T Mobile Share plan

Has anyone successfully added their Audi to their AT&T Mobile Share plan? As far as I know, this should be possible - the connectivity is provided by AT&T, and I have more data than I know what to do with. I'd rather not set up a separate plan just to cover my car.

Switched the TTS to my existing AT&T family share account earlier this year for $10/month. The process was so simple that I don't remember the details.

I was told by AT&T that I would have to pay 40/mn to add to my unlimited data plan. The 1GB is $10/mn and every additional GB is $15 extra.. 1GB is fine for emails, web browser but if you're watching movies etc your data usage will go up dramatically e.g., 20-30GB

Yep, my RS5 is on it. You just have to call the Audi connect support number and they handle everything for you. There was something abnormal with my account, which their system couldn't handle, so they had to conference AT&T in to sort it out. The whole call took maybe 15 minutes.
